I bought an after market spoiler and installed it. My installation went perfect but after I washed the car, I noticed the color is not queit the same. It looks like the spoiler is lighter and brighter then the car's. My car color is white.

Do you think it is because of the poor paint job or because my car is 6 months older and the color faded out a little bit?

Definitely because of the poor paint job. I installed an OEM underbody kit on my car after 3 years and it matched very well. This is why you get factory spoilers.
